Abstract
Local particle and heat transport coefficients have been measured in a temperature scan of neutral-beamheated plasmas with n, Ip, and Bcphi held constant. The electron transport is ascertained from a flux analysis of a small density perturbation, and the heat transport is obtained from the equilibrium power balance. The transport coefficients vary as Te, where =1.52.5. The observed temperature dependence is predicted by numerical calculations of anomalous transport due to trapped-particle drift-type microinstabilities.
